Expected Learning Outcomes

Provide students with knowledge and skills to understand the principles governing motor performance and learning. Consolidate notions on cardiovascular training for increasing muscle strength in order to be able to select the type of physical exercise most suitable for the individual. Learn the tools to structure a physical activity plan and assessment. Develop work plans based on the objectives to be achieved, the needs and abilities of the individual. Acquire knowledge on the execution of the main sports gestures and be able to analyze and evaluate the biomechanics that regulate movements.

Detailed Course Content

Biomechanics: Principles of the biomechanics of human movement. The dynamics. The kinematics. Biomechanics applied to the main sports gestures (jump, kick, throw, dive, etc.). The force. Main physiological mechanisms underlying human movement.

Functional Evaluation: Definition of Evaluation. Objectives of the evaluation. Research tools. Tests for functional assessment. Validity, reliability, reproducibility, objectivity. Direct tests and indirect tests. Maximal and submaximal tests. Laboratory tests and field tests. Anthropometry. Anthropometric evaluation. Body mass index. Livi weight index. Choice index. Grant index. Circumferences method. Body composition. Assessment with direct and doubly indirect methods of body composition. Densitometry. Plicometry. Bio-impedancemetry. Joint mobility and flexibility. Laboratory and field tests for the evaluation of joint mobility of the trunk, upper limbs and lower limbs. Sit and Reach test. Trunk lift test. Back Scratch Flexibility test. The force. Direct and indirect tests for strength assessment. Laboratory and field tests for strength assessment. Muscle biopsy. Electromyography. Magnetic resonance. Isometric dynamometry. Method of maximal repetition. Vertical jump. Long jump while standing still. Throwing the medicine ball. Push ups. Sit ups. Cardiovascular capacity. Laboratory and field tests, direct and indirect for the evaluation of aerobic and anaerobic capacity. Blood evaluation. Muscle biopsy. Cooper test. Leger test. Balke test. Bruce test. Yo-yo intermittent endurance test. Shuttle run test. 6-min walking test. Astrand test. Metabolimeter test. Test for the evaluation of critical power and critical velocity. Wingate test. Bosco test. Coordination skills. Test for the evaluation of coordination skills. Cognitive aspects. Cognitive tests for exercise sciences. The evaluation of motor and sports skills in developmental age, of the adult, of the elderly, of the disabled person through test batteries.

Intervention planning: Elaboration of work plans for the well-being of children, adults, the elderly, populations with specific needs. Cardiovascular / endurance intervention. Surgery to improve muscle strength. Basic assistance and counseling.

Benefits of physical activity and sports: Direct and indirect benefits of the practice of physical activity in children, adults, the elderly, people with specific needs. Physical benefits. Psychological benefits. Social benefits.

Insights: Basic elements of sports first aid. Fundamentals of scientific research. Structure of the scientific article.

Theoretical-practical activity in the classroom: Analyze the main sports gestures. Functional evaluation of the athlete, of the child, of the adult, of the elderly, of people with specific need
